THE VIRGIN ISLANDS POLICE DEPARTMENT “To Protect and Serve” Office of the Commissioner AAF Justice Complex, 5400 Veterans Drive St. Thomas, 00802 * (340) 774-2211 Administrative Services Building 45 Mars Hill, Frederiksted St. Croix, 00840 * (340) 778-2211 www.vipd.vi.gov VIPD RELEASE- 101922-286 For Immediate Media Distribution October 19, 2022 Unresponsive Cruise Ship Passenger Pulled from Water at Trunk Bay St. John, USVI-On Wednesday October 19, 2022, 911 Emergency Call Center reported a male being pulled from the water at Trunk Bay, St. John, by Members/Passengers from Royal Caribbean's Cruise Ship (Symphony of the Sea); and started to administer CPR. An EMS team from the Myrah Keating Smith Health Center responded and were unable to retrieve a pulse on the victim. 72- year-old Alfred Fahlstedt, was pronounced dead on the scene. ###
